    The one thing that I've always loved the most about BBM was its rock solid reliability. If I sent a message, it was delivered. Within seconds. 100% of the time. If the person was around the corner or around the world. I send, and BAM, it's delivered. Never a glitch.

    In fact, the once thing I hate most about Whatsapp is its unreliability. I always get the single check, but the second check comes immediately, or hours later, or two days later, or never. It's just not reliable like BBM.

    So this reliability was what I was looking forward to on xBBM. To finally have that back with my contacts. Reliability. The most important thing.

    Well, sad to say, it is not there. Reliability of delivery with iOS users and Android users is poor. I'd say about on par with WhatsApp.

    Yesterday, in the middle of a lively back and forth with an Android thread, the conversation just ceased for 5 hours. Nothing I sent was delivered. No, he didn't get on a plane. Reliability to just stopped. Then at 7pm, they were all delivered en masse.

    Today, same with an iOS user. Lively conversation just stops as my BBM's just stopped getting delivered for 45 minutes. Then they were all delivered.

    This is p*ss poor. This is not what BBM is about. BBM is (was?) about reliability.

    I am hoping that this is temporary and related to this being new, but if there are, at MOST, 10 million new iOS/Android users, and it can't be reliable, how will it ever be reliable with 100 million?

    Sad to see...

    For the Android side is it possible your friend disabled the "always-on" notification icon? I've read that if you do that the BBM app can get closed if the phone gets low on memory. It will eventually reopen when the resources are available but until then the phone can't receive any messages. Leaving the notification icon up locks the app into memory so this can't happen, if I'm understanding things correctly anyway. Dunno if there are any similar bugaboos on the iOS side.
